the one I was thinking of is a 80uf that connects to the red lead of the vert out primary it decouples the strong vert rate pulses out of the vert circuit so they dont get into the B+. IIRC its a two section cap kinda in the middle of the chassis (3rd on from the end). Its prob open (if shorted you would have a lot of big time problems, starting with a smoked sand resistor) so just to a quick bridge there and see if it goes away. the other section of that cap looks a decoupler 2uf for the audio screens. If that fixes it you would want to take the existing cap out of the circuit, just in case it decides to short some time in the future. I would replace the 2uf as well (same can, if the 80uf is gone then the 2uf is prob not too far away) do you have any sound bars in the set (turn the set up loud and see if you see any interference patterns that seem to modulate to the sound).
